5. with no performance degradation The connection of four fully independent PCIe buses to four hosts lowers total cost of ownership in the data center It reduces CAPEX requirements from four cables four adapters NICs and four switch ports to only one of each Furthermore it reduces OPEX by cutting down on switch port management and overall power consumption Multi Host technology features uncompromising independent host management with full inde pendent NC SI MCTP support to each host and to the NIC IT managers can remotely control the configuration and power state of each host individually such that management of one host does not affect host traffic performance or the management of the other hosts guaranteeing host secu rity and isolation To further lower the total cost of ownership ConnectX 4 supports manage ment of the multiple hosts using a single BMC with independent NC SI MCTP management channels for each of the managed hosts The below figure provides an illustration of the a Multi Host technology that the ConnectX 4 Multi Host Evaluation Board EVB enables The ConnectX 4 adapter connects to the hosts over the PCI Express interface with dedicated PCIe lanes per host Figure 1 Multi Host Support Feature on ConnectX 4 EN Connect X 4 Management E ak aA I aee gums cum LISSE LER LER MR m Eg a H 4 Mellanox Technologies
